Washington – The United States will continue to press for a two-state solution in Israel’s conflict with Palestinians, U.S. Ambassador to the United Nations Susan Rice said.

“We’ll have to see how events unfold in Israel, should Mr. Netanyahu become prime minister, and it will be our point of view that this remains a very important element of our approach and our policy,” Rice told National Public Radio’s “All Things Considered” program.
But she added, “Both parties have to want to work in that direction.”
Netanyahu, 59, leads the hawkish Likud party, which backs a two-state solution, but says any future Palestinian state must be demilitarized and have limited power.
